Method

Beverage

  1. 1

    Make sweetener (if using simple syrup)

    If you don't have chilled simple syrup, combine equal parts granulated sugar and hot water (not listed in ingredients) in a small jar, stir until dissolved, cool before using. For this recipe, use 2 teaspoons of chilled simple syrup or 2 teaspoons light corn syrup.

  2. 2

    Place 1 cup of chilled carbonated lemon-lime soda in a tall glass. Pour gently to preserve carbonation.

  3. 3

    Add 1/2 tablespoon freshly squeezed lemon juice and 1/2 tablespoon freshly squeezed lime juice to the soda. Stir gently once with a bar spoon to combine.

  4. 4

    Add 2 teaspoons chilled simple syrup (or light corn syrup) to reach the desired sweetness level. Stir gently to incorporate.

  5. 5

    If you want the characteristic neon color, add 1 teaspoon yellow food coloring and 1 drop green food coloring. Stir gently until color is uniform. Adjust drops sparingly — a little goes a long way.

  6. 6

    If you want to mimic the caffeine level of commercial Mountain Dew, add the optional caffeine concentrate or a carefully measured pinch of caffeine powder. WARNING: caffeine powder is highly concentrated — only use a safe, measured liquid concentrate or skip completely. Stir gently after adding.

Garnish & Serve

  1. 7

    Fill a serving glass with about 1 cup of ice cubes.

  2. 8

    Pour the prepared lemon-lime beverage over the ice.

  3. 9

    Garnish with a lime wedge on the rim, if desired. Serve immediately while cold and fizzy.
